The Defendant was pulled over as an alleged suspect in a battery. Upon contacting the Defendant the officer noticed that he had a strong odor of alcoholic beverages on his breath, bloodshot eyes and slurred speech. When asked to exit his vehicle, the Defendant had a hard time maintaining balance. The Defendant refused to perform voluntary fields sobriety exercises in addition refused to give a breath sample. The Defendant was subsequently charged with a Felony DUI based on his priors. The Defendant was found not guilty by a jury of his peers after deliberating for 15 minutes.
